为了账号安全,请及时绑定邮箱和手机立即绑定

ng-table 排序不正确

ng-table 排序不正确

波斯汪 2018-08-07 14:13:06
<div><table ng-table="vm.tableParams" class="table table-condensed table-bordered table-striped">    <tr ng-repeat="row in $data">      <td data-title="'商品名'" filter="{iname: 'text'}" sortable="'iname'">{{row.iname}}</td>      <td data-title="'库存数'" filter="{inums: 'number'}" sortable="'inums'">{{row.inums}}</td>      <td data-title="'售价'" filter="{iprice: 'number'}" sortable="'iprice'">{{row.iprice}}</td>    </tr> </table></div>如图所示,库存数排序,明显不正确;求解inums 是从json得到的字符串型;inums:"30"
查看完整描述

1 回答

?
暮色呼如

TA贡献1853条经验 获得超9个赞

不仅是库存数,其他列的排序也是不会正确的:
把:
<td data-title="'商品名'" filter="{iname: 'text'}" sortable="'iname'">{{row.iname}}</td>

改成
<td data-title="'商品名'" filter="{iname: 'text'}" sortable="'row.iname'">{{row.iname}}</td>

才可以


查看完整回答
反对 回复 2018-09-24
  • 1 回答
  • 0 关注
  • 688 浏览
慕课专栏
更多

添加回答

举报

0/150
提交
取消
意见反馈 帮助中心 APP下载
官方微信